A powerful journey of self-discovery, identity, and inner awakening. In Demian, Hermann Hesse explores the emotional and psychological growth of Emil Sinclair, a young boy caught between the safe world of innocence and the darker, more complex realities of life. Guided by the enigmatic Max Demian, Sinclair begins to question society, morality, and his own sense of self. Blending philosophy, symbolism, and coming-of-age storytelling, Hesse crafts a deeply introspective novel that challenges readers to embrace individuality and confront their inner conflicts. Themes of duality, transformation, and personal truth run throughout this timeless work. Profound and thought-provoking, Demian remains a classic for readers seeking meaning, identity, and the courage to walk their own path in a world full of expectations.
